Shortcut Keys For Using Secondary Windows in Lightroom 2.x

| Task | Windows | Mac |
|---|---|---|
| Open secondary window | F11 | Command + F11 |
| Enter Grid view | Shift + G | Shift + G |
| Enter normal Loupe view | Shift + E | Shift + E |
| Enter locked Loupe view | Ctrl + Shift + Enter | Command + Shift + Return |
| Enter Compare view | Shift + C | Shift + C |
| Enter Survey view | Shift + N | Shift + N |
| Enter full-screen mode (requires a second monitor) | Shift + F11 | Command + Shift + F11 |
| Show/hide Filter bar | Shift + \ | Shift + \ |
| Zoom in / zoom out | Ctrl + Shift + = / Ctrl + Shift - | Command + Shift + = / Command + Shift + - |
| Increase / decrease Grid thumbnail size | Shift + = / Shift + - | Shift + = / Shift + - |
